Q: Is 6,941,728 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,941,728 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,941,728 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6941728 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 53 106 212 424 848 1,696 4,093 8,186 16,372 32,744 65,488 130,976 216,929 433,858 867,716 1,735,432 3,470,864 and 6,941,728, with no remainder.

Since 6,941,728 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,941,728, it is not a prime number.
